Answer: Two surgeries at once? Is it possible? Thank you for your question. It is possible to have a vaginoplasty and butt lift at the same time. A BBL and breast reduction surgery should be done at different times. With a BBL you are required to sleep on your stomach during recovery which will not be recommended for recovering from a breast reduction. All the best,

Answer: Two surgeries at once? It is not uncommon and often desirable from a patient's perspective to combine procedures. It decreases downtime, recovery, time away from work, and often the surgical cost. An example is a mommy makeover where a breast lift/augmentation is performed at the same time as an abdominoplasty. Another common combination is eyelid surgery concomitant with a facelift. When combining procedures it is important to take into consideration the risks, the operative time and the recovery. These issues should be discussed with your board-certified plastic surgeon to determine if it is reasonable for you.
